
Guns N' Roses reignite rock fever in Mumbai
Rock royalty
Guns N' Roses
set Mumbai on fire with their electrifying performance at
Mahalakshmi Racecourse
on Saturday night. The legendary American band returned to India after 13 years, and it was indeed a treat for their diehard fans, who didn't stop at anything to witness history - not the massive walk to get to and exit the venue, not the traffic, not even the probability of rain.
Guns N' Roses performed in Mumbai on Saturday
The evening saw audiences across generations (obviously more Gen X fans than millennials and Gen Z) cheer the legendary band – lead singer
AXL Rose
, 63, lead guitarist
Slash
, 59, and bassist Duff McKagan, 61, – who left them captivated with their non-stop performance for almost three hours. The band's other members included Richard Fortus (guitar), Dizzy Reed and Melissa Reese (keyboard), and Isaac Carpenter (drummer). 'It's good to see you again, Mumbai,' said Rose and he was met with a thunderous response.
GNR opened the concert with Welcome To The Jungle and Bad Obsession before moving on to fan favourites like their cult classics - rock anthem Sweet Child O' Mine, Paradise City and November Rain. Rose's piano solo
November Rain
is what memories are made of. Indian rock band
Girish and the Chronicles
opened the evening before GNR took the centre stage.
Guns N' Roses performed in Mumbai on Saturday
For the generation that grew up on GNR, the evening meant more than a music concert. As you watched them soaking in the sights and sounds, you realised how the band's music probably echoed their heartbreak, rebellion and passion for decades. This was
rock revival
at its finest.
The band was brought to India by BookMyShow Live.

Reexploring verses of Gita
In commemoration of Guru Aradhana Day and the 75th anniversary of Chinmaya Mission, the Chennai chapter of the organisation presented a distinctive musical and visual interpretation of 'Versification of the Bhagavad Gita in Tamil'. Held at the Chinmaya Heritage Centre in Chetpet, this Sunday evening was a blend of sacred ritual, artistic innovation, and spiritual homage to Swami Chinmayananda's legacy. The programme opened with a traditional puja and the chanting of Sanskrit shlokas, setting a reverent tone. Among the audience were devotees, artists, dignitaries, and members of the Chinmaya Vidyalaya community — including faculty, students, and parents — all gathered to witness the felicitation of the team behind the initiative. Politician Ram Mahadev was also present at the event. Spearheaded by Swami Mitrananda, the Tamil versification was released a week earlier by Prime Minister Narendra Modi at Gangaikonda Cholapuram. The project was undertaken by a team of seven to eight Tamil language teachers from various branches of Chinmaya Vidyalaya. 'Even I used to chant all the verses earlier during pujas and whenever Swami would recite them,' said Gayathri, one of the Tamil teachers who was part of the team. 'But I didn't fully grasp the meaning or retain them. This Tamil versification brought us closer to the essence of the Gita. That connection is what kept us going even after more than a year, without stepping back. You can feel the Muthamizh in this rendition — where Iyal (verse), Isai (music), and Nadagam (visuals) come together in harmony.'

Son of Sardaar 2 Box Office Collection Day 4: Ajay Devgn and Mrunal Thakur starrer earns Rs 2.50 Crore on first Monday; film inches closer to Rs 30 crore mark
Ajay Devgn's action-comedy Son of Sardaar 2 experienced a significant dip in collections on its first Monday, earning an estimated Rs 2.50 crore nett across India. Directed by Vijay Kumar Arora , the film is now approaching the Rs 30 crore mark, with a four-day total of approximately Rs 27.25 crore nett, according to Day 4 Box Office Collection After an encouraging start over the weekend, the film saw a slowdown on Day 4, with an overall Hindi occupancy of 11.81%. Morning shows began with sluggish footfalls, but viewership gradually picked up throughout the day. Night shows recorded the highest turnout at 16.64%. Collection Break Down The comedy had a promising start at the box office, earning Rs 7.25 crore on its opening day. The film continued to pick up its momentum into the weekend, collecting Rs 8.25 crore on Day 2 and Rs 9.25 crore on Day 3, taking its first weekend total to Rs 24.75 crore nett. However, the film witnessed a sharp decline on its first Monday. Box Office Competition Despite its initial momentum, 'Son of Sardaar 2' is facing stiff competition at the box office. It is currently sharing screen space with 'Dhadak 2', starring Siddhant Chaturvedi and Triptii Dimri, which earned Rs 1.40 crore on Monday. Meanwhile, 'Saiyaara' managed to match the collections with Rs 2.50 crore on the same day. 'He is such a champ': Hrithik Roshan praises Jr NTR's ahead of War 2 release
Bollywood star Hrithik Roshan heaped praise on Jr NTR during a recent public appearance in Sri Lanka, calling him 'such a champ' for his unmatched dancing prowess. The two actors are set to appear as rivals in the much-anticipated action thriller 'War 2', releasing on August 14. Taking to the stage, Hrithik was visibly in awe of the 'RRR' star's skillset. 'Give it up for Jr NTR, guys. He is incredible; I mean, that man is such a champ,' he told the audience. Roshan, long admired for his own dancing ability, revealed he was stunned by Jr NTR's natural rhythm. 'He is the first co-actor that I have worked with that does not need rehearsals when he dances. It is absolutely incredible (that) he has every step inside him already,' he added. Hrithik also teased an exciting musical showdown in the film. 'Yeah, we have this song where, I would say it is kind of a dance-off. But yeah, working with him has been an extraordinary experience for me. It has taught me a lot of things that I will now incorporate in my life,' he said. Directed by Ayan Mukerji and produced by Aditya Chopra, 'War 2' serves as a sequel to the 2019 blockbuster 'War'. Jr NTR plays the antagonist in the high-stakes action flick, which will be released in Hindi, Telugu, and Tamil. The film is slated for a box office clash with Rajinikanth's upcoming film 'Coolie', setting the stage for one of the biggest cinematic face-offs of the year. With a dance battle and star power to match, 'War 2' is shaping up to be a visual spectacle.
